A FINE TABRIZ RUNNER, NORTH-WEST PERSIA

The soft red field with overall diagonal rows of stylised floral boteh motifs. In an ivory border of angular flowering vine border between reciprocal and plain stripes, approx: 475cm. x 85cm. Very good example for this type with unsual design, more associated with west persian weaving. This runner has very good pile, soft wool quality. Selvages rebound, well done. Ends with short fringes, secured. Very good furnishing size, long and narrow, sought after at present market. In general this runner is in very good condition. Attractive piece. Signature cartouche at one end,
